是否需要把centos8换成centos7?

云计算

是否需要将 CentOS 8 换成 CentOS 7,强烈建议不要这样做。原因如下:


⚠️ 1. CentOS 8 已停止维护(EOL)

  • CentOS 8 的生命周期已于 2021 年 12 月 31 日正式结束,官方不再提供更新、安全补丁或支持。
  • 继续使用 CentOS 8 存在严重的安全风险

⚠️ 2. CentOS 7 更早结束支持

  • CentOS 7 的生命周期已于 2024 年 6 月 30 日结束,也已停止维护。
  • 所以,换成 CentOS 7 并不能解决问题,反而会让你进入一个更老旧、同样不安全的系统。

✅ 正确的做法:升级到受支持的替代系统

由于传统的 CentOS 项目已经改变方向(CentOS Linux 停止,转为 CentOS Stream),你需要考虑以下替代方案:

推荐替代系统(RHEL 兼容):

替代系统特点
AlmaLinux由社区发起,RHEL 完全兼容,长期支持(LTS),推荐用于生产环境。
Rocky Linux由原 CentOS 创始人之一创建,目标是成为 CentOS 的精神继承者,稳定可靠。
Oracle LinuxOracle 提供的免费 RHEL 兼容发行版,支持长期,也可用于生产。

这些系统都提供与 RHEL 完全二进制兼容的环境,适合替代 CentOS 7/8。


📌 建议操作步骤:

  1. 不要降级到 CentOS 7(已过期,不安全)。
  2. 尽快迁移 CentOS 8 到 AlmaLinux、Rocky Linux 或其他 RHEL 兼容发行版
  3. 可使用官方迁移工具(如 almalinux-deployrocky-linux-migrate)进行原地升级。
  4. 备份重要数据和配置,迁移前做好测试。

🔚 总结

❌ 不要将 CentOS 8 换成 CentOS 7 —— 两者都已停止维护,存在安全风险。
✅ 应迁移到仍在维护的替代系统,如 AlmaLinuxRocky Linux

如果你需要,我可以提供具体的迁移步骤或脚本。